The primary use of a Jeep Yj Trailer Wiring Diagram is to facilitate the correct connection of a seven-way or four-way trailer connector. These connectors are standardized, but the specific wiring configuration within your Jeep YJ needs to be understood to match these standards. A typical setup might involve:
- 12V+ Battery: Provides constant power to charge trailer batteries or run accessories.
- Electric Brakes: Sends power to the trailer's electric braking system.
- Tail/Running Lights: Illuminates the trailer's taillights and any side markers.
- Left Turn Signal: Activates the left turn signal on the trailer.
- Right Turn Signal: Activates the right turn signal on the trailer.
- Reverse Lights: Powers the trailer's reverse lights (if equipped).
- Ground: Completes the electrical circuit, essential for all functions to work.

Here's a simplified representation of common wire functions:
| Function | Typical Wire Color (US Standards) |
|---|---|
| Tail/Running Lights | Brown |
| Left Turn Signal | Yellow |
| Right Turn Signal | Green |
| Ground | White |
| Electric Brakes | Blue |
